Some of the major Cruise Lines hiring constantly personnel are:
Carnival Cruise Lines - Miami based Carnival Cruise Lines operates 18 “Fun Ships” carrying over 2.5 million guests annually. The “Fun Ship” concept revolves around the idea of offering a relaxed, casual atmosphere featuring a variety of activities and entertainment to appeal to guests of all ages and backgrounds. Carnival is known for Caribbean cruising, and also offers Mexico, Hawaii, Alaska, Panama Canal etc. cruises.
Celebrity Cruises - Celebrity’s five-star fleet has set the standard for premium cruising with its award-winning cuisine, sophisticated AquaSpa programs, and exceptional service, quality and value. Celebrity’s 9 vessels cruise to Alaska, Bermuda, the Caribbean, Trans-Canal, South America, South Pacific and Europe.
Costa Cruise Lines - As Europe’s number one cruise line, Costa’s international fleet of 9 ships offer cruises from five to sixteen nights throughout the Caribbean, the Mediterranean, Northern Europe, South America, and Transatlantic. Costa passengers visit exotic ports-of-call, while enjoying the friendliness and warmth of “Cruising Italian Style”.
Holland America Line - Holland America Line’s 12 vessels offer premium luxury-cruises to Alaska, the Caribbean, Panama Canal, Europe, the South Pacific, Hawaii, the Orient, New England/Eastern Canada and around the world. Featuring world-class cuisine, entertainment and service, Holland America has been given the “Best Cruise Value” award from the World Ocean/Cruise Liner Society for the last four years.
Norwegian Cruise Line - Norwegian Cruise Line’s modern fleet of 12 vessels sails on itineraries to the Caribbean, Bermuda, Alaska, Europe, Mediterranean, Scandinavia, Mexico and the Bahamas. NCL is widely known for its theme and Sports Afloat cruises, Broadway caliber entertainment and fine cuisine. NCL’s marketing program promises consumers “It’s Different Out Here”.
Princess Cruises - It all started with the Love Boat, a television series that catapulted cruising to the forefront of consumer consciousness. The line now has 13 ships, and offers nearly 150 itineraries calling at over 200 ports worldwide. Cruise destinations include the Caribbean, Alaska, Panama Canal, Mexico, South Pacific, Hawaii/Tahiti, Europe/Holy Land, Asia/Orient, India, Africa, South America/Amazon and Canada/New England. Royal Caribbean International - Royal Caribbean is one of the world’s largest cruise lines, operating 18 ships with 15,000 employees. The award-winning fleet offers 54 itineraries and 134 destinations in the Caribbean, Bahamas, Bermuda, Baja Mexico, Mexican Riviera, Panama Canal, Alaska, Hawaii, Mediterranean, Europe, British Isles, Norway, Scandinavia, Russia, the Far East and Southeast Asia.
